Lani wrote: Tue Jan 11, 2022 3:30 pm Getting omicron doesn't mean the person has immunity. WIth all the variants, immunity wanes a few months out.
What the health community refers to as “herd immunity” generally occurs when a large portion of the population is immune, and the virus or bacteria can't find a host within which it can reproduce. Herd immunity can be achieved by having enough people contract an infection and then build up a natural immunity, or with strong vaccination coverage. Approximately 94% of people must be immune in order to successfully halt transmission, according to the Mayo Clinic.

But the problem with herd immunity, and particularly with the COVID-19 virus, is that it is likely time sensitive, Ostrosky says. “We always start seeing declining antibodies a few months out,” he says. Not only is the immunity conferred time-limited, it may also not protect against other mutations of the coronavirus. “An infection with this particular variant doesn't guarantee protection against future variants,” Ostrosky says.
https://fortune.com/2022/01/05/experts- ... ible-cost/
The highlighted part is incorrect. Herd immunity does NOT mean that the infectious agent cannot find a host, it means that the number of addpeople that on average each infected person infects less than one additional person. That low attack rate means an outbreak becomes self-limiting and hence no more than one or more clusters. Susceptible people within a cluster are at risk, but those further away are protected by the ring of immune people around them.

You can calculate the fraction of the population that needs to be immune from the base reproduction number R0: it's necessary for 1/R0 of the population to be susceptible (think about it!), meaning 1–1/R0 must be immune. So for R0=3 that's 67% of the population, but if the newer variants have, say, R0=7 that climbs to a more onerous 85%.

The part after the highlight is misleading: herd immunity to a novel disease is unlikely to be achieved through infection - I'm not aware of any examples, and it would mean many deaths.

Novak Djokovic has admitted breaching isolation rules after testing positive for Covid-19 last month, describing it as an "error of judgement".

In an Instagram post on Wednesday, the Serbian admitted meeting a journalist for an interview two days after he tested positive on 16 December.

"I accept that I should have rescheduled," he wrote.

His activity has been scrutinised as the Australian government considers whether to deport him.

In the post, he also blamed his agent for making a mistake on the travel form he used to enter Australia. His comments have prompted a new investigation from officials.

Djokovic, who is unvaccinated, is hoping to defend his Australian Open title next week. He had his visa revoked on 6 January shortly after he arrived in the country amid questions over the vaccine exemption that would have permitted him to enter. :snippity:

There are now questions about whether or not Djokovic's covid test results are accurate. Did Djokovic ever have covid?
:snippity:
Meanwhile Australian Border Force (ABF) officials are investigating possible inconsistencies in documents related to Djokovic's December PCR result as well as the tennis player's movements in the days after he tested positive for Covid-19 in Serbia, a source with knowledge of the investigation told CNN Wednesday.

The Australian Border Force (ABF) has not yet determined whether these issues may impact the validity of Djokovic's current Australian visa, the source said.

On Tuesday, German news outlet Der Spiegel reported possible discrepancies in the digital data attached to Djokovic's PCR tests. The PCR test documents were filed in court by Djokovic's lawyers and published online.

Positive and negative results for the same PCR test appeared when Der Spiegel retroactively accessed the results using an attached QR code, the outlet reported.

A CNN contributor and various internet users also reported seeing the same issue. There was no indication what might have caused a discrepancy.

Tests done by CNN Wednesday showed only a positive result, consistent with the documents filed to court.

'I want to address the continuing misinformation'
:snippity:

But questions have lingered over Djokovic's behavior -- specifically, his positive Covid diagnosis last month before he arrived in Melbourne, and the public events he attended at the time.

"This is misinformation which needs to be corrected, particularly in the interest of alleviating broader concern in the community about my presence in Australia, and to address matters which are very hurtful and concerning to my family.

"I want to emphasize that I have tried very hard to ensure the safety of everyone and my compliance with testing obligations."
:snippity:

L'Equipe interview Dec 18

According to L'Equipe's story on Wednesday, journalist Franck Ramella and photographer Etienne Garnier reported Djokovic seemed "well," despite it later emerging the tennis star had been diagnosed with Covid-19 on December 16.

The L'Equipe article states Ramella has since tested negative for Covid-19 -- it does not mention Garnier's health.

Ramella told CNN he is en route to Melbourne to cover the Australian Open.

"For 33 minutes, according to the timer on the recorder, Djokovic answered the questions with confidence," a CNN translation of the French language article reads.

"We were being safe, facing each other at a distance of nearly one meter, sitting on opposite sides of a long rectangular table. When Etienne asked him to remove his mask for five minutes during the interview, Djokovic refused.

"Then the photo session took place. Obviously, the Serbian champion removed his mask. We did not want him to pose with his face half-covered.
:snippity:

The article was published just hours before Djokovic apologized for keeping the interview appointment despite being aware of his positive PCR diagnosis from a test done two days earlier.

Simon Cambers, who is co-president of the International Tennis Writers Association (ITWA), said it was "deeply concerning" that Djokovic hadn't told one of the organization's members -- and the rest of the L'Equipe team on the day -- that he had tested positive for Covid-19.
:snippity:

After news of his positive result emerged, Djokovic received widespread criticism for photographs showing him at these various events -- often unmasked and around children.
His statement Wednesday that he did not know his positive Covid status until December 17 also contradicts comments from his brother, who told a news conference Tuesday that the player tested positive on December 16 and knew his result.

In an interview with Australian broadcaster and CNN affiliate Seven Network on Wednesday, Djokovic's mother said he "probably" didn't know that he had tested positive before attending the events.

Even Serbian authorities, who have strongly defended Djokovic and decried his temporary detention throughout the ordeal, acknowledged the controversy.

"It would be a clear breach of rules because if you know you're positive you would have to be in isolation," Serbian Prime Minister Ana Brnabić told the BBC, but added "there is some gray area" as it was unclear when Djokovic received his results.

Travel declaration

Djokovic also addressed the controversy over an apparently false travel declaration.

Though he said he had not traveled in the 14 days prior to his arrival in Australia, photos taken during that period appear to show him in both Spain and Serbia.

In the statement, he apologized for the false declaration, saying it had been submitted "by my support team on my behalf," calling it "a human error and certainly not deliberate." :liar: He declined to make any further comment, only adding that he hoped to play in the Australian Open and "compete against the best players in the world."
